Read more >>Grid Tie Inverter Battery Backup: Your Key to Energy Independence in Europe
Your solar panels generate abundant energy during sunny days, but when clouds roll in or grid outages strike, that precious power vanishes. This frustrating gap is precisely where grid tie inverter battery backup systems shine. Unlike traditional grid-tie systems that feed excess energy directly to the utility, these intelligent hybrids store surplus solar energy in batteries for later use. When the grid fails (or electricity prices spike), your system automatically switches to battery power, keeping lights on and devices running.
